Cleveland VS Baltimore
September 27, 2009
Sunday, September 27, 2009
Final1234 Score
Cleveland0003 3
Baltimore101077 34
Wrap
Scoring Summary
First Quarter
Baltimore Touchdown - 7-yard run by Willis McGahee. (Steven Hauschka extra point is good).
Baltimore Field Goal - 36-yarder by Steven Hauschka.
Second Quarter
Baltimore Field Goal - 33-yarder by Steven Hauschka.
Baltimore Touchdown - 15-yard run by Willis McGahee. (Steven Hauschka extra point is good).
Third Quarter
Baltimore Touchdown - 9-yard run by Ray Rice. (Steven Hauschka extra point is good).
Fourth Quarter
Cleveland Field Goal - 29-yarder by Billy Cundiff.
Baltimore Touchdown - 72-yard pass from Joe Flacco to Derrick Mason. (Steven Hauschka extra point is good).
